Garcia, Fort Worth Report <br \/>July 1, 2026<\/p>\n<p>The Mansfield H-E-B store just celebrated its second anniversary but the grocer is already planning an upgrade at the location.<\/p>\n<p>Construction is scheduled to begin in September for the minor remodel of about 800 feet of the 128,000-square-foot store at 1670 E. Broad St.\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>The San Antonio-based company is spending millions to upgrade dozens of stores across the state, including those in Houston, Austin, Corpus Christi, Midland and Killeen, for its Fresh Initiative, which features new equipment to support hot grab-and-go food items.<\/p>\n<p>The $470,000 remodel is expected to be complete by October, according to a <a href=\"https:\/\/www.tdlr.texas.gov\/TABS\/Search\/Project\/TABS2026023277\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">filing<\/a> with the Texas Department of Licensing and Regulation.<\/p>\n<p>Other Fort Worth-area stores are also planning similar projects.<\/p>\n<p>About $633,610 will be spent to remodel 540 square feet at Cleburne\u2019s H-E-B supermarket at 600 W. Henderson St. in late September. That Fresh Initiative project will be completed in November, according to a separate<a href=\"https:\/\/www.tdlr.texas.gov\/TABS\/Search\/Project\/TABS2026023267\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\"> filing<\/a>.<\/p>\n<p><img decoding=\"async\" src=\"https:\/\/fortworthreport.org\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/04\/HEB_5-1024x683.jpg\" alt=\"\" class=\"wp-image-121386\"\/>H-E-B employees clap as residents enter the Alliance store during the grand opening on April 10, 2024. (Camilo Diaz | Fort Worth Report) <\/p>\n<p>The company\u2019s Alliance area flagship store at 3451 Heritage Trace Parkway in far north Fort Worth, open since April 2024, is planning a remodel of 748 square feet. Tortilla-making machines will be relocated from the store\u2019s tortilla room to the bakery so a new cooler can be installed, according to a separate filing.\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>That <a href=\"https:\/\/www.tdlr.texas.gov\/TABS\/Search\/Project\/TABS2026016628\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">project<\/a> will cost about $364,979.<\/p>\n<p>H-E-B continues its expansion across North Texas. In May, the grocer opened a Euless site at 2105 Rio Grande Blvd. Earlier this month, another store opened at 2351 W. Interstate 635 in Irving.<\/p>\n<p>The company recently announced plans to invest $700 million to expand its supply chain operations in east San Antonio. Preliminary plans call for the construction of a state-of-the-art bakery, refrigerated warehouse, transportation building and the expansion of an existing manufacturing facility.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cThese efforts will complement existing operations and support the company\u2019s growing supply chain operations across the region and state,\u201d H-E-B officials said in a statement.<\/p>\n<p>Eric E.
